A Palette Inspired by Nature

The colors of spring are a vibrant echo of the world waking up from its winter slumber. This season’s interior color trends draw from a spectrum that complements the natural blooming beauty outside our windows.

🌱 Sage and Olive Greens: Like the fresh leaves that shyly begin their growth, sage and olive greens are perfect for creating a serene and calming space. They bring a sense of peace and grounding, ideal for a living room or study where comfort is key.

🌹 Tulip Red: Bold and beautiful, the red of a tulip is not just any red; it’s a statement. Use it to add a pop of color through accent pieces or a feature wall, and watch as it energizes the room.

🌸 Blossom Whites: There’s nothing like white to make a space feel clean and new. But this isn’t a cold, sterile white; it’s a soft, warm white like the blossoms of spring. Use it to refresh your walls or in your choice of textiles to brighten up the room.

☀️ Sunny Yellows: Usher in a touch of cheer with sunny yellows. This optimistic hue in a muted tone can create a backdrop for a dining area or kitchen that feels warm and welcoming.

🌊 Ocean Blues: Dive into tranquility with ocean blues. This color inspires a sense of calm and relaxation, making it a perfect choice for bedrooms. Pair it with crisp whites for a nautical vibe that’s always in season.

Textures and Accents

Textures bring a tactile dimension to the visual feast of spring. Consider light linens, soft cotton, or smooth silk in your accent pieces like cushions, throws, or curtains to complement the springtime theme. Decorative elements that mimic the renewal of the season, such as planters with young greenery, vases of fresh flowers, or botanical prints, can tie the entire space together.

Creating Harmony Between Palette and Space

The key to incorporating spring colors into your interior is balance. Allow the colors to speak by giving them space to breathe. An accent wall with Tulip Red can be softened by Blossom White trim. A room with Sage Green walls can be brightened by splashes of Sunny Yellow in the decor.
